  • the invention refers to a method to reduce the axial forces generated between the rolling rolls in a five-high or six-high stand, having a pair of working rolls (WR) associated with a shifting mechanism, a corresponding pair of back-up rolls (BUR), and at least one intermediate roll (IR) associated at least with a crossing mechanism.
  • the intermediate roll is generally crossed.
  • the "sign" of the angle of crossing is determined by the direction of shifting during rolling.
  • the method according to the invention provides that WR shifting and IR crossing are suitably controlled so as to reduce the axial forces between the intermediate roll and the working roll, during the shifting of the working rolls, in the rolling step.
  • the working rolls are associated both with a bending system, positive and negative, and also with a shifting system, and the intermediate roll is associated with a crossing system.
  • the state of the art also includes a method to control the planarity of plane rolled products wherein the intermediate roll is also associated with a positive or negative bending system.
  • the working rolls can also be provided with bevels, hollows and/or tapers at their edges, in order to solve the problem of edge-drop of the rolled products, inevitably the tapers, due to the pressure of contact between the rolls, also generate further axial components which are added to those generated by the shifting of the working roll and the crossing of the intermediate roll.
  • US-A-6.012.319 discloses a method which controls independently the crossing angles of the work rolls and of the relative intermediate rolls, in order to obtain relative different working conditions during a rolling program.
  • the prior art method only controls the crossing angles of the work rolls and of the relative intermediate rolls.
  • the work rolls and the intermediate rolls are inclined (crossed) in opposite directions with respect to each other, with different crossing angles.
  • the present Applicant has devised, planned and perfected the method according to the invention to reduce the axial forces generated between the rolling rolls during the operation to modify the axial position or to shift the working rolls during the rolling operation.
  • the crossing of the intermediate roll generates axial thrusts: both on the intermediate roll itself, on the working roll and also on the back-up roll.
  • the forces F BUR and F WR (Fig. 1) generated are the function of various parameters, particularly the rolling force, the coefficient of friction between the rolls and hence of the lubrication and surface condition of the rolls, and finally the angle of crossing.
  • the intermediate roll receives a thrust equal to the difference between F BUR and F WR . If the coefficients of friction between the working roll and intermediate roll and between the intermediate roll and the back-up roll are about equal, the axial thrust is limited.
  • the main technical problem which the present invention proposes to solve is connected to the sizing of the axial thrust bearing for each working roll.
  • the space available to insert the bearing is limited and therefore problems may arise concerning the duration of the bearing.
  • the working roll is provided with an appropriate bevel, or taper, which is able to be positioned so as to decrease the reduction in thickness at the edges (referred to the centerline of the rolling stand), as shown in Fig. 1.
  • the working roll is equipped with a shifting device, so as to make it possible to position the bevel in correspondence with the edge of the strip which, generally, has a width which varies from a minimum to a maximum, for example from 800 to 1600 mm, according to the coil of strip to be produced.
  • the production program is normally made following a procedure of progressive reduction, starting at the beginning of the rolling session from a greater initial width l max which, coil after coil, is subsequently and gradually reduced until it reaches the final width l min , as shown schematically in Fig. 5.
  • This procedure is made to prevent the modification to the profile of the working rolls, generated by the wear caused by rolling the previous strips (Figs. 6a and 6b), from damaging the strip being rolled now.
  • the shifting movement in the axial direction made during rolling, generates a force of friction between the strip and each working roll, so that each working roll is subject to a force F s in the opposite direction to that of the axial movement.
  • said shifting of the working rolls (11a, 11b) is made during rolling, and said WR shifting and said IR crossing are controlled by control means (30) so as the axial force (F S ) generated between the product (12) being rolled and the corresponding working roll (11a) due to the shifting of the latter is in the opposite direction to the axial force (F WR ) generated by the crossing of the intermediate roll (15a) with respect to the corresponding working roll (11a).
  • One purpose of the invention is therefore to achieve a method to reduce to a minimum the axial forces generated between the rolls of a rolling stand, particularly but not exclusively during the operation to axially position the working rolls when there is a change in the strip width, and which therefore allows to increase the working life of the members associated with the rolling rolls, like the axial thrust bearings.
  • the method to control the axial forces generated between the rolls of a rolling stand comprising at least a pair of working rolls, a corresponding pair of back-up rolls and at least an intermediate roll located between one of the working rolls and a corresponding back-up roll, axial translation means associated with at least one of the working rolls to translate it axially, provides crossing means associated with said intermediate roll to arrange it with its longitudinal axis inclined (IR crossing), that is to say, rotated on a horizontal plane, with respect to the longitudinal axes of the working rolls and the back-up rolls.

  • the method provides that both WR shifting and IR crossing are controlled by control means which act on the axial translation means of the working rolls, during rolling, so that the axial force generated between the intermediate roll and the corresponding working roll due to the shifting of the latter is in the opposite direction to the axial force generated by the crossing of the intermediate roll.
  • a rolling stand 10 able to adopt a method according to the invention comprises a pair of working rolls 11a, 11b between which the plane product 12 to be rolled, consisting for example of a steel strip, is able to pass.
  • the rolling stand 10 is of the so-called six-high type, and comprises a pair of intermediate rolls 15a, 15b positioned between the working rolls 11a, 11b and the back-up rolls 13a, 13b.
  • the rolling stand 10 can comprise only one intermediate roll, for example the upper 15a, and thus become a five-high stand.
  • a shifting mechanism 16 Associated with at least one working roll 11a or 11b, but advantageously both, there is a shifting mechanism 16, of a conventional type and not shown in detail in the drawings, which is able to move the corresponding working roll 11a, 11b along the horizontal plane on which its longitudinal axis 21a, 21b lies, thus achieving the axial translation of one working roll 11a with respect to the other 11b.
  • a bending mechanism 17 associated with at least one working roll 11a or 11b, but advantageously both, there is also a bending mechanism 17, of a conventional type and not shown in detail in the drawings, which is able to bend the corresponding working roll 11a, 11b in one direction and the other with respect to the horizontal plane on which their longitudinal axis 21a, 21b lies at rest, and thus obtain a controlled bending thereof, both positive and negative.
  • the working rolls 11a and 11b are also provided, at at least one end, with bevels 18 suitably configured to control the profile at the edges of the rolled product 12.
  • the intermediate rolls 15a, 15b are associated with a crossing mechanism 19, of a conventional type and not shown in detail in the drawings, which is able to incline them around a vertical axis 26 by a desired angle ⁇ both in one direction and the other with respect to the working rolls 11a, 11b and the back-up rolls 13a, 13b, maintaining their longitudinal axes 23a, 23b on the same horizontal plane PIR parallel to the rolling plane on which the rolled product 12 lies.
  • Each intermediate roll 15a, 15b is also associated with a bending mechanism 20, of a conventional type and not shown in detail in the drawings, which is able to bend the corresponding intermediate roll in one direction and the other with respect to the horizontal plane PIR on which their longitudinal axis 25a, 25b lies at rest, and thus obtain a controlled bending, both positive and negative.
  • a bending mechanism 20 of a conventional type and not shown in detail in the drawings, which is able to bend the corresponding intermediate roll in one direction and the other with respect to the horizontal plane PIR on which their longitudinal axis 25a, 25b lies at rest, and thus obtain a controlled bending, both positive and negative.
  • No device to control and/or modify their position or profile is associated with the back-up rolls 13a, 13b, so their longitudinal axes 23a, 23b normally remain in their nominal position.
  • Each rolling roll 11a, 11b, 13a, 13b, 15a and 15b is subjected to axial forces generated during the rolling of the product 12, mainly due to the WR shifting and IR crossing, and also due to the bevels 18 and the shape that the rolled product assumes at the edges.
  • the working rolls 11a and 11b are subjected both to axial forces F WR , due to the crossing of the intermediate rolls 15a and 15b, and also to the axial forces F S , due to the shifting of the working rolls 11a and 11b.
  • the axial thrust caused by said crossing changes direction according to the sign of the angle of crossing.
  • axial thrust bearings 28 of a conventional type, are associated with every rolling roll.
  • a control unit 30 is connected at least to the WR shifting mechanisms 16 and to the IR crossing mechanisms 19, in order to control said mechanisms 16 and 19 and act thereon in a suitable fashion, to reduce at least the axial forces which act on the working rolls 11a and 11b during the axial repositioning of the latter.

Procédé de commande des forces axiales produites entre les cylindres d'un poste de laminage (10) pour produits plats (12) comportant au moins deux cylindres de travail (11la, 11b), deux cylindres d'appui correspondants (13a, 13b) et au moins un cylindre intermédiaire (15a) placé entre l'un desdits cylindres de travail (11a) et un cylindre d'appui correspondant (13b), des moyens de translation axiale (16) associés auxdits cylindres de travail (11a) pour déplacer en translation axiale lesdits cylindres de travail (décalage WR, pour Working Rolls = cylindres de travail), des moyens de croisement (19) associés audit cylindre intermédiaire (15a) pour disposer l'axe longitudinal (25a) dudit cylindre intermédiaire (15a) en position inclinée, c'est-à-dire en le faisant pivoter sur un plan horizontal d'un angle défini (a) par rapport à l'axe longitudinal (21a, 21b, 23a, 23b) desdits cylindres de travail (11a, 11b) et desdits cylindres d'appui (13a, 13b) (croisement IR, pour Intermediate Roll = cylindre intermédiaire), le procédé étant caractérisé en ce que ledit décalage des cylindres de travail (11a, 11b) s'effectue pendant le laminage, et en ce que ledit décalage WR et ledit croisement IR sont commandés par des moyens de commande (30), de sorte que la force axiale (FS) produite entre le produit (12) en cours de laminage et le cylindre de travail correspondant (11a) sous l'effet du décalage de ce dernier s'exerce en direction opposée à la force axiale (FWR) produite par le croisement du cylindre intermédiaire (15a) par rapport au cylindre de travail correspondant (11a).
